Buckhorn Tavern, established in 1943, is a renowned eatery located in San Antonio, NM. Serving a full menu throughout the afternoon and evening, this iconic tavern invites visitors to stop in and indulge in their delectable offerings.
With a rich history and a reputation for mouthwatering burgers, Buckhorn Tavern has become a must-visit destination for travelers embarking on road trips. Their commitment to quality and social engagement on platforms like Instagram has made them a beloved establishment in the local community and beyond.
Generated from the website